Spatial behavior of anomalous transport

Physical Review E, 2002
We present a general derivation of one-dimensional spatial concentration distributions for anomalous transport regimes. Such transport can be captured in the framework of a continuous time random walk with a broad transition time distribution. This general theory includes a Fokker-Planck equation as a particular limiting case.

Magical Ideation Modulates Spatial Behavior

The Journal of Neuropsychiatry and Clinical Neurosciences, 2003
Previous research has found that animals as well as persons with psychotic disorders preferentially orient away from the cerebral hemisphere with the more active dopamine system. This study investigated the modulation of spatial behavior by a mode of thinking reminiscent of the positive symptoms of psychosis.

On the spatial behavior in Type III thermoelastodynamics

Zeitschrift für angewandte Mathematik und Physik, 2013
This note is concerned with the linear (and linearized) Type III thermoelastodynamic theory proposed by Green and Naghdi. We investigate the spatial behavior of the solutions when we assume the positivity of the elasticity tensor, the thermal conductivity tensor, the mass density and the heat capacity.

Development of an Everyday Spatial Behavioral Questionnaire

The Journal of General Psychology, 2007
The authors developed a 12-category, 116-item critical incident questionnaire of spatial behavior. The authors administered the Everyday Spatial Behavioral Questionnaire (ESBQ) to volunteer undergraduates (114 women, and 31 men) and tests of spatial ability to establish both the reliability and construct validity of the instrument.

Aging, spatial behavior and the cognitive map

Nature Neuroscience, 2003
Hippocampal neurons are thought to form a cognitive map of the environment based on multiple cues. A new study shows that young animals switch between cues more easily than aged animals and also perform better on a spatial learning task.
